Book excerpt: Shape resonances in molecular photoionization are predicted to induce strong non-Franck-Condon effects over a spectral range several times broader than the resonance half-width. This is manifested by large deviations from Franck-Condon vibrational intensity distributions and strong dependence of photoelectron angular distributions on the vibrational state of the residual ion. These effects are illustrated for the 3?g photoionization channel of N2 in Figures 1 and 2 using the multiple-scattering model and the adiabatic nuclei approximation.
